5 Ways to Make More Money with Domain Parking

August 1st, 2008

As domain parking revenue drops, sitting around and complaining won’t do you any good.

Ask just about any domain owner and they’ll tell you domain parking revenue is down this year. There are a number of factors contributing to this, including changes by ad providers Google (NASDAQ: GOOG) and Yahoo (NASDAQ: YHOO). There are more changes on the way, too.

So what can you do about it? Here are five ways you can reinvigorate your domain name parking earnings.

1. Take advantage of parking company promotions. Since just about every good domain portfolio is parked, the domain parking companies are fighting between each other for your business. They’re getting creative with bonus offers. DomainSponsor has generous bonuses for people who keep their domains with them. RevenueDirect is currently offering a 100% revenue share for one month to new parking customers, too.

2. Test a different parking company. Parking companies all think they’re the best in the business, but most will admit that they can’t monetize every domain perfectly. Some domains perform better with one company compared to another. If you have foreign traffic, you’ll probably find a Google-based parking company to perform better (depending on the country). Google powers Sedo , DomainSponsor, and NameDrive among others. Regardless, try shaking things up with some of your domains that get low click-through rates by trying new keywords or testing them with a different parking company.

3. If you earn more than $200 a month, consider SedoPro. Sedo offers a special program for people parking 200 or more domains or earning $200 a month. It pays out better than the regular Sedo program. There are some cool perks, too — like attending the Sedo Pro Partner Forum each year. To join SedoPro you need an endorsement code. 4. If you earn more than $10,000 a month, consider Bido ’s PortfolioHelp. Bido launched a new program called PortfolioHelp that assists larger domain portfolio holders with bargaining for better payouts.

5. Try an automated site development platform. Domain parking works, but automated site development services can help you get search engine traction and potentially more revenue. Two examples are WhyPark and EvoLanding .

This is so true and it's something many people miss. When a site doesn't bring in the dollars, it may not be the site. We use Yahoo feeds at DDC so you'll get different ads than you will on Google feeds, and just the way our system handles the domain compared to how any other company does can be a subtle enough system to make a difference. If you're talking about a lot of domains, even a few cents difference can add up.

So test, test, test. Nothing is forever and the most you'll lose is a few dollars but you could gain so much more.
